    I tried my first class at Barry's FiDi yesterday and I absolutely loved it. I left feeling strong, empowered and refreshed. The instructor was energetic and clear in his directions and his playlist was bomb and kept the energy up. I've never been in a floor-to-tred class, so the transition experience was a little different, but once I got it... I got it. The only thing I can honestly say I didn't like about the class was the spacing. I felt like I didn't have enough room on the floor to really get into the weight training portion. I was too worked about kicking my neighbor, being kicked or hitting the treadmill. Great workout for the price though. Considering taking them up on the three class pass deal. Oh, and I loved the community "give your neighbor a fist bump and let them know they got this" aspect of the class was well. Definitely made you feel like you weren't suffering alone. Lol. I'll definitely be back for another class.

    It's been months since I last stepped into Barry's, and I was really looking forward to coming back--but I noticed quite a few changes this time around. The class itself is still solid. The instructor kept the energy high, gave clear guidance, and I left feeling strong and accomplished. That part hasn't changed, thankfully. What has changed, though, are the little details that used to elevate the overall experience. They no longer offer complimentary bags for your sweaty clothes, which was something I always appreciated after class. No hair ties either--just small conveniences that used to be part of the package but are now noticeably missing. I also tried their new matcha drink, and I have to say, it was disappointing. Super watery and lacking flavor compared to what they used to serve. Overall, the workout itself still delivers, but the amenities and extras have definitely taken a step back.

    I've always wanted to try Barry's Bootcamp and was finally able to try it myself at their FiDi location! This gym has got it all: lockers, smoothie bar, retail area, and towels for your workout! The class itself is an intense HIIT bootcamp. I have one of those heartrate monitors and noticed I burned a near 1000 calories in one class! I'm not an avid runner, so I will say, for people that don't run on a daily basis, be prepared to get tested to your limits. The specific class I was in set the warmup at level 5, and their sprints up to a level 12. I nearly felt like I was gonna fall off the treadmills at the speed they were going at. Switching from treadmills to weights and weights to treadmills with the dark orange lights were messing with my head. I definitely feel like I could've done without the excessive dark lights. Price points are pretty high (I think $30/class). So if you're looking for a luxury gym, this is a good option for you!

    Is there parking in the weekend? If so where? And how much?

    There's usually lots of parking on Sundays, either early in the day or late afternoon. Saturdays are harder, but there are a few lots around: expect to pay at least $15. You can find cheaper deals using Spothero or ParkWhiz.

    What's the parking situation like?

    There's metered street parking and a couple of paid garages in the area - I wouldn't drive over there during peak hours on weekdays if I can help it!
